Mundijong · Suburb / Locality
How people move — recent moves within Australia and arrivals from overseas.
Fewer than 32% of people in Mundijong have moved house in the last five years. This is much lower than the national figure, suggesting a more settled population. The area also sees far fewer recent overseas arrivals compared to the rest of the country.
People who moved in the last five years.
About 31.1% of residents moved home in the last five years. This is well below the 39.0% seen across Western Australia and the 40.7% national average.

Overseas-born residents who arrived recently.
Recent overseas arrivals make up 6.7% of the population. This is well below the state figure of 10.6% and the national average of 14.5%.
